Man Killed, Woman Injured in Early Morning Shooting in Daytona Beach

Daytona Beach, FL — Police are investigating a fatal shooting that occurred early Saturday morning at a busy intersection in Daytona Beach.

Officers with the Daytona Beach Police Department responded on March 7th to reports of a person shot near the intersection of Dr. Mary McLeod Bethune Boulevard and Pearl Street.

Officers who were already nearby arrived quickly and found an adult male local resident suffering from a gunshot wound to the chest.

Police immediately began life-saving measures until Volusia County Emergency Medical Services arrived on scene.

The victim was transported to a local hospital for emergency treatment but later died from his injuries.

Authorities said a second person, an adult female bystander, later arrived at a local hospital with a graze wound believed to be related to the same incident.

She is receiving medical treatment and is expected to survive.

Investigators have not yet identified a suspect.

Detectives believe the shooting was an isolated incident and said there is currently no ongoing threat to the community.

Although the shooting occurred within the broader event area, police said investigators do not believe it is connected to Daytona Beach Bike Week activities.

The investigation remains active.
